- Garbage Land: On the Secret Trail of Trash by Elizabeth Royte: An eye-opening exploration of the waste we create and the impact it has on the environment, providing insights into composting and sustainable practices.
- Compost City: Practical Composting Know-How for Small-Space Living by Rebecca Louie: A practical guide to composting in urban settings, offering tips and techniques for efficient composting at home, suitable for young readers.
- The Worm Farmer's Handbook: Mid- to Large-Scale Vermicomposting for Farms, Businesses, Municipalities, Schools, and Institutions by Rhonda Sherman: A comprehensive guide to vermicomposting, exploring the use of worms in composting and sustainable waste management practices.
